Description

GitHub is an online service used to track progress and changes on collaborative projects. While it was originally designed for software development, it can be used for basically any type of design project. There is also a downloadable program for local storage and tracking of files and progress.

Availability

GitHub is free for public projects (files are open to anyone), but requires a monthly charge for private projects.
